gpt4 book ai didi

arrays - 如何在awk中定义数组

转载 作者:行者123 更新时间:2023-12-02 08:32:57 25 4
gpt4 key购买 nike

我正在通过简单的示例在 awk 上寻找简单的数组定义。如何定义数组 并使用 数组的元素 awk 语言?

最佳答案

awk 没有数组,只有映射。

和 awk 中的所有变量一样,不需要定义它。当您第一次使用它时会发生这种情况。

要分配 map 元素:

a[key] = value

要使用元素:
print a[key]

迭代:
for (i in a) {
print i, a[i]
}

如果使用整数作为键,则映射将等效于数组。

关于arrays - 如何在awk中定义数组,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/24879732/

25 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com